Moving Home Conveyancing Process

Once you have made the decision to move home there is plenty to get done and many pieces of vital administration to complete. It is important to choose trustworthy conveyancers as you will want to stick with the same ones throughout the process

  1. Selling your house. The first step is to put your own house on the market. You will need to get your property valued to inform future decisions. Your solicitor will need to know about where you keep the deeds to your property, who provides your mortgage, and additional information such as planning permissions, building regulations, and by-law approvals. We also need copies of any guarantees 
  2. Buying a home. An exciting moment whether you are upsizing or downsizing, finding a new space to make your own is a great feeling. At this point your estate agent will provide us a Memorandum of Sale (a sale instruction) and obtain a contract pack from the seller’s solicitor. 
  3. Searches on the property. Your solicitor will suggest searches to be carried out on the property ahead of your purchase.This includes checking that the land will not be affected by proposed industrial work or public rights of way across the land. It is important to have these checked as these issues can affect the process.
  4. Receiving a mortgage offer. Once a sale is proposed it is important to have your mortgage provider arrange a mortgage valuation as you will need to share a copy of this with your solicitor. During the mortgage valuation only the property condition for lending will be reviewed, it is important to get an independent surveyor in if you have other concerns about the property. 
  5. Exchange of documents. Once all the documentation is together and all enquiries have been answered, your solicitor will arrange for an exchange date. This will mark the completion of the process and any funds – including money from the sale of your previous property and mortgage funds – to be released to you. Once agreed, solicitors for the buyer and seller will meet at the property and exchange contracts. A final completion date will be agreed and both parties are required to leave their properties by this date.
